ABSTRACT

Type 2 diabetes and its associated comorbidities are growing more prevalent, and the complexity of optimising glycaemic control is increasing, especially on the frontlines of patient care. In many countries, most patients with type 2 diabetes are managed in a primary care setting. However, primary healthcare professionals face the challenge of the growing plethora of available treatment options for managing hyperglycaemia, leading to difficultly in making treatment decisions and contributing to treatment and therapeutic inertia. This position statement offers a simple and patient-centred clinical decision-making model with practical treatment recommendations that can be widely implemented by primary care clinicians worldwide through shared-decision conversations with their patients. It highlights the importance of managing cardiovascular disease and elevated cardiovascular risk in people with type 2 diabetes and aims to provide innovative risk stratification and treatment strategies that connect patients with the most effective care.

ABSTRACT

Primary care physicians are uniquely placed to offer holistic, patient-centred care to patients with T2DM. While the recent FDA-mandated cardiovascular outcome trials offer a wealth of data to inform treatment discussions, they have also contributed to increasing complexity in treatment decisions, and in the guidelines that seek to assist in making these decisions. To assist physicians in avoiding treatment inertia, Primary Care Diabetes Europe has formulated a position statement that summarises our current understanding of the available T2DM treatment options in various patient populations. New data from recent outcomes trials is contextualised and summarised for the primary care physician. This consensus paper also proposes a unique and simple tool to stratify patients into 'very high' and 'high' cardiovascular risk categories and outlines treatment recommendations for patients with atherosclerotic cardiovascular disease, heart failure and chronic kidney disease. Special consideration is given to elderly/frail patients and those with obesity. A visual patient assessment tool is provided, and a comprehensive set of prescribing tips is presented for all available classes of glucose-lowering therapies. This position statement will complement the already available, often specialist-focused, T2DM treatment guidelines and provide greater direction in how the wealth of outcome trial data can be applied to everyday practice.

ABSTRACT

Diabetes in later life is associated with a range of factors increasing the complexity of glycaemic management. This position statement, developed from an extensive literature review of the subject area, represents a consensus opinion of primary care clinicians and diabetes specialists. It highlights many challenges facing older people living with type 2 diabetes and aims to support primary care clinicians in advocating a comprehensive, holistic approach. It emphasises the importance of the wishes of the individual and their carers when determining glycaemic goals, as well as the need to balance intended benefits of treatment against the risk of adverse treatment effects. Its ultimate aim is to promote consistent high-quality care for older people with diabetes.

ABSTRACT

BACKGROUND: Diabetes mellitus is a chronic, progressive disease with complex therapy protocols requiring major coping efforts from patients to achieve and maintain glycaemic control in order to reduce risk of diabetic complications. Disease coping strategies including good knowledge of diabetes and high ability of self-care have been reported to be impaired by alexithymic features. Alexithymia is a psychological construct characterised by inability to express emotions verbally, poor imagination and operational thinking, leading to failure in psychological self-regulation. OBJECTIVE: To compare prevalence of alexithymia and mean Toronto Alexithymia Scale-26 (TAS-26) scores in diabetic patients with non-diabetic controls; to investigate the association of alexithymia with glycemic control in diabetes. METHOD: In this cross- sectional study, TAS-26 scores of 193 diabetic patients and 49 non-diabetic controls were compared. Disease related factors were obtained from patient records. Alexithymia was used as a continuous (mean TAS-26 scores) and semi-quantitative (dichotomised into non-alexithymic 11>TAS-26 scores>11 and alexithymic individuals) variable. Descriptive data are presented as mean +/- SD, median (range) or %. Differences in means were compared via Independent-Samples T Test and One-Way ANOVA. Proportions were analysed with chi-square test and odds ratios (OR) were calculated via cross tabulation with a confidence interval (CI) of 95%. P<0.05 was considered statistically significant. RESULTS: The control group was similar with respect to age, gender and education with the diabetic group. In the diabetic study population (n=193, male/female: 42/58%, age 54.2 +/- 14.0 years, median diabetes duration 7 years (1-32 years), postprandial blood glucose (PBG) 243 +/- 110 mg/dl HbA1 c 7.3 +/- 3.6%) prevalence of alexithymia was significantly higher than in the control group (65 % in diabetics vs. 45 % in controls, p=0.011; mean TAS-26 score 12.3 +/- 3.7 vs. 10.6 +/- 3.6, p=0.004, respectively). Poor postprandial glycaemic control (p=0.002), female gender (p=0.026), combination therapy (p=0.037) and poor educational level (p=0.005) were positively associated with TAS-26 scores in diabetic individuals. Alexithymic diabetic patients were less educated (OR=1.2, p=0.046) and under worse glycaemic control (OR=2.4, p=0.005) compared to their non-alexithymic counterparts.
